What Strain is White Window?

The White Widow marijuana strain is renowned for its strong and potent effects, as well as its distinct white trichomes that cover its buds. This hybrid strain is a cross between South Indian Indica and Brazilian Sativa, and its name is derived from its characteristic white trichomes. Female White Widow strain plants are typically preferred by growers since they produce higher-quality buds with greater concentrations of THC and other desirable components. These feminized seeds guarantee the growth of female plants.

White Widow strain plants are a great choice for both experienced and novice growers due to their easy cultivation and ability to be grown indoors or outdoors. They typically grow to a medium height and produce dense, resinous buds. The strain is often used on social occasions or to alleviate tension and anxiety due to its typically upbeat and euphoric effects. Medical marijuana patients also favor the White Widow strain due to its pain-reducing and appetite-stimulating properties.

Aroma

White Widow strain has gained popularity for its potent and distinctive earthy scent, often described as spicy, musky, or piney. The plant emits a strong aroma that has been compared to the scent of freshly ground black pepper or newly cut firewood. This aroma is primarily due to the presence of terpenes, organic substances that give various cannabis strains their unique scents and aromas. The high concentration of terpene myrcene in White Widow strain is believed to be responsible for its spicy and earthy aroma.

Flavor

White Widow strain is also renowned for its unique and distinct flavor. The strain’s taste is often described as woody, musky, or piney, with hints of pepper and herbs. The presence of myrcene, a terpene with a spicy and herbal taste, is the primary contributor to the strain’s flavor profile. The robust and distinctive flavor of White Widow strain, sometimes compared to the taste of freshly ground black pepper or freshly chopped firewood, has made it a popular choice among cannabis enthusiasts. The strain’s well-balanced and pleasant flavor is believed to make it an excellent option for consumers who may be sensitive to the occasionally harsh flavors of other cannabis strains.

Appearance

White Widow strain plants are recognized for their medium height and dense, resinous buds. Typically, the plants reach a height of 3 to 4 feet and produce dense and robust colas. The buds of White Widow strain plants are heavily coated in trichomes, giving them a frosted and sticky appearance. The buds are also covered in a layer of fine white hairs, which contribute to the strain’s iconic “white widow” appearance. Although the color of the buds can vary, they are typically green, purple, or orange. Additionally, the plants develop an abundance of trichomes on their leaves and stem, providing them with a glossy and sticky appearance.

 

White Widow Strain Feminized Specifications

Strain Parents: South Indian Indica x Brazilian Sativa
Strain Dominant: Indica-dominant
CBD Content: 0.7%
THC Content: 18%
Flowering Time: 8-9 weeks

White Widow Strain Growing Information

Feminized seeds are the preferred option for growers seeking to cultivate female plants, which generally yield the highest quality buds with elevated THC concentrations and other desirable properties. White Widow strain plants are ideal for both experienced and novice growers, as they are easy to cultivate and may be grown both indoors and outdoors. These plants thrive in warm, sunny weather and well-draining soil, and require a minimum of 6 to 8 hours of daily direct sunlight. Although White Widow plants are generally disease and pest-resistant, growers should monitor them for any signs of trouble and use organic insecticides or other treatments to address any issues that arise. As the plants mature and start to flower, they will produce dense, resinous buds that can be harvested and dried. White Widow plants typically take 8 to 9 weeks to flower, and once the buds are fully developed, they can be harvested, trimmed, cured, and stored for later use.

FAQs

Q: What is the average feminized White Widow’s height?
A: White Widow seeds have Sativa roots and can grow quite tall, reaching heights of 3 to 4 feet, requiring pruning. It suggests that the strain lives up to its reputation and can be a good choice for those looking for a potent and high-yielding plant.

Q: How long will White Widow germinate?
A: White Widow feminized seeds can develop a taproot within 24 hours, especially when using paper towels. However, it is also common for the taproot to take up to five days to form, so patience is key when germinating these seeds.

Q: Is White Widow easy to grow?
A: White Widow is a popular strain for growers of all experience levels due to its relative ease of cultivation. However, it’s important to note that overwatering and nutrient burn can still be a concern, even though the plants are generally resistant to pests and diseases. Careful monitoring of watering and nutrient levels can help ensure a successful harvest.
